并发问题:MySQL多用户场景下的常见问题
在MySQL多用户场景下,常见的并发问题包括但不限于以下几个方面:
数据冲突:多个用户同时修改同一份数据,可能导致最后的结果出现混乱。
锁机制问题:当某个事务需要锁定资源时,如果没有正确使用锁,可能会导致其他事务阻塞。
死锁:如果两个或更多的事务在执行过程中相互等待对方释放资源,就会发生死锁。
并发控制不当:数据库设计时未充分考虑并发访问可能导致的问题。
解决这些问题的方法包括合理设计数据库,采用适当的锁机制,以及使用如MySQL的InnoDB存储引擎等支持多用户并发的数据库系统。
还没有评论,来说两句吧...